Office plumbing services encompass a range of professional solutions designed to address the plumbing needs of commercial properties, including offices, retail spaces, and other business facilities. These services typically involve installing, repairing, and maintaining essential plumbing systems such as sinks, toilets, water heaters, and piping networks. Whether setting up new plumbing infrastructure for a renovation or troubleshooting existing issues, experienced contractors can ensure that the plumbing functions efficiently and reliably, minimizing disruptions to daily operations.
Common problems that office plumbing services help resolve include leaky faucets, clogged drains, running toilets, and low water pressure. Over time, wear and tear can lead to pipe corrosion, leaks, or blockages that impact the functionality of the plumbing system. In some cases, older buildings may require upgrades to meet current standards or to improve water efficiency. Professional plumbers can diagnose these issues accurately and implement effective solutions to restore proper operation, helping to prevent costly water damage or system failures.

The overview below groups typical Office Plumbing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Bronx, NY.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for routine repairs like fixing leaks or unclogging drains usually range from $150 to $400. Many common issues fall within this range, depending on the complexity of the problem and parts needed.
Fixture Replacement - replacing fixtures such as toilets or faucets generally costs between $250 and $600 for most residential projects. Larger or more customized fixtures can push costs higher, but many replacements stay within this middle range.
Pipe Repairs - minor pipe repairs or patching tend to fall between $500 and $1,500, with many projects in this band. Extensive pipe work or locating difficult leaks can increase costs significantly, sometimes exceeding $3,000.
Full Plumbing System Replacement - complete replacements or major overhauls can range from $4,000 to $10,000 or more, depending on the size of the property and the scope of work. Such projects are less common and typically involve larger, more complex plumbing upgrades.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
